Types of Telephone Systems

While considering deciding on a telephone system for your business, it is important the diverse types available. Classic landline systems have long been a mainstay in numerous offices for years. They offer consistent service and straightforward functionality, which makes them a common choice for businesses with limited communication needs. Nonetheless, as technology has advanced, many companies are looking into alternatives that can deliver more features and flexibility.

Voice over Internet Protocol (VoIP) systems have experienced immense popularity in recent years. These systems use the internet to send calls, enabling a wide range of functionalities such as virtual meetings, messaging, and compatibility with other software applications. VoIP systems can often be more cost-effective than classic systems, especially for businesses that make a large number of long-distance calls. Their ability to scale is also a major advantage, enabling businesses to readily adjust their capacity as they develop.

Cloud-based telephone systems represent the most recent trend in communication solutions for businesses. With cloud technology, there is no need for on-site hardware, as all functions via the internet. This setup not only cuts maintenance costs but also gives increased flexibility, permitting employees to connect from multiple locations. Additionally, cloud systems often feature robust features that enhance collaboration and efficiency, which makes them an compelling option for today's businesses.

Expenses and Budgeting

When choosing a telephone system for your company, comprehending the associated costs is crucial for effective budgeting. Different telecommunication systems come with different pricing structures, based on functionalities, the number of users, and the necessary infrastructure. Hosted solutions typically offer lower startup costs but may have month-to-month charges. On the flip side, conventional on-premise systems may require significant capital outlay, including equipment and setup fees.

It’s crucial to factor in not just the starting cost but also the total cost of ownership over time. This includes maintenance, enhancements, and any supplementary options you may need as your business grows. Some telephone systems require ongoing support contracts, and these expenses can add up, impacting your complete budget. Assessing extended costs will help guarantee that you select a solution that corresponds with your financial situation.
